We all know that input doesn't always equal intake, that is to say, what we teach is not always what our students learn. However, we have a syllabus to follow, we have fixed course dates which we need to squeeze all our teaching into.
How can we make sure that our learners really learn as much of what we are trying to teach them, and how can we help them retain all of the info they get? There are a number of techniques that can help, and this is what we're going to look at in this webinar.
